| Sec. 805-305. Campsites and housing facilities. The
| 9 |
| Department has the power to provide facilities for
overnight | 10 |
| tent and trailer camp sites and to provide suitable housing
| 11 |
| facilities for student and juvenile overnight camping groups. | 12 |
| The Department
of Natural Resources may regulate, by | 13 |
| administrative
order, the fees to be charged for tent and | 14 |
| trailer camping units at individual
park areas based upon the | 15 |
| facilities available. However, for campsites with
access to | 16 |
| showers or electricity, any Illinois resident who is age 62 or |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 2 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| older
or has a Class 2 disability as defined in Section 4A of | 2 |
| the Illinois
Identification Card Act shall be charged only | 3 |
| one-half of the camping fee
charged to the general public | 4 |
| during the period Monday through Thursday of any
week and shall | 5 |
| be charged the same camping fee as the general public on all
| 6 |
| other days. For campsites without access to showers or | 7 |
| electricity, no camping
fee authorized by this Section shall be | 8 |
| charged to any resident of Illinois who
has a Class 2 | 9 |
| disability as defined in Section 4A of the Illinois
| 10 |
| Identification Card Act. For campsites without access to | 11 |
| showers or
electricity, no camping fee authorized by this | 12 |
| Section shall be charged to any
resident of Illinois who is age | 13 |
| 62 or older for
the use of a camp site unit during the period | 14 |
| Monday through Thursday of any
week. No camping fee authorized | 15 |
| by this Section shall be charged to any
resident of Illinois | 16 |
| who is a disabled veteran or a former prisoner of
war, as | 17 |
| defined in Section 5 of the Department of Veterans Affairs Act.
| 18 |
| No camping fee authorized by this Section shall be charged to | 19 |
| any
resident of Illinois after returning from service abroad or | 20 |
| mobilization by the President of the United States as an active | 21 |
| duty member of the United States Armed Forces, the Illinois | 22 |
| National Guard, or the Reserves of the United States Armed | 23 |
| Forces for the amount of time that the active duty member spent | 24 |
| in service abroad or mobilized if the person applies for a pass | 25 |
| at the Department office in Springfield within 2 years of | 26 |
| returning and provides verification of service or mobilization |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 3 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| to the Department; any portion of a year that the active duty | 2 |
| member spent in service abroad or mobilized shall count as a | 3 |
| full year. Nonresidents shall be charged the same fees as are | 4 |
| authorized for the general
public regardless of age. The | 5 |
| Department shall provide by regulation for
suitable proof of | 6 |
| age, or either a valid driver's license or a "Golden Age
| 7 |
| Passport" issued by the federal government shall be acceptable | 8 |
| as proof of
age. The Department shall further provide by | 9 |
| regulation that notice of
these
reduced admission fees be | 10 |
| posted in a conspicuous place and manner.
| 11 |
| Reduced fees authorized in this Section shall not apply to | 12 |
| any charge for
utility service.

| Sec. 20-45. License fees for residents. Fees for licenses | 18 |
| for residents
of the State of Illinois shall be as follows:
| 19 |
| (a) Except as otherwise provided in this Section, for | 20 |
| sport fishing
devices as defined in Section 10-95 or | 21 |
| spearing devices as defined in
Section 10-110 the fee is | 22 |
| $12.50 for individuals 16 to 64 years old, and
one-half of | 23 |
| the current fishing license fee for veterans and | 24 |
| individuals age 65 or older . ,
commencing with the 1994 |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 4 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| license year. Veterans must provide, to the Department at | 2 |
| the Department's office in Springfield, verification of | 3 |
| their service. The Department shall establish what | 4 |
| constitutes suitable verification of service for the | 5 |
| purpose of issuing resident veterans fishing licenses at a | 6 |
| reduced fee.
| 7 |
| (b) All residents before using any commercial fishing | 8 |
| device shall
obtain a commercial fishing license, the fee | 9 |
| for which shall be $35.
Each and every commercial device | 10 |
| used shall be licensed by a resident
commercial fisherman | 11 |
| as follows:
| 12 |
| (1) For each 100 lineal yards, or fraction thereof, | 13 |
| of seine
the fee is $18. For each minnow seine, minnow | 14 |
| trap, or net for commercial
purposes the fee is $20.
| 15 |
| (2) For each device to fish with a 100 hook trot | 16 |
| line
device,
basket trap, hoop net, or dip net the fee | 17 |
| is $3.
| 18 |
| (3) When used in the waters of Lake Michigan, for | 19 |
| the first 2000
lineal feet, or fraction thereof, of | 20 |
| gill net the fee is $10; and
for each 1000 additional | 21 |
| lineal feet, or fraction thereof, the fee is $10.
These | 22 |
| fees shall apply to all gill nets in use in the water | 23 |
| or on drying
reels on the shore.
| 24 |
| (4) For each 100 lineal yards, or fraction thereof, | 25 |
| of gill net
or trammel net the fee is $18.
| 26 |
| (c) Residents of the State of Illinois may obtain a |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 5 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| sportsmen's
combination license that shall entitle the | 2 |
| holder to the same
non-commercial fishing privileges as | 3 |
| residents holding a license as
described in subsection (a) | 4 |
| of this Section and to the same hunting
privileges as | 5 |
| residents holding a license to hunt all species as
| 6 |
| described in Section 3.1 of the Wildlife Code. No | 7 |
| sportsmen's combination
license shall be issued to any | 8 |
| individual who would be ineligible for
either the fishing | 9 |
| or hunting license separately. The sportsmen's
combination | 10 |
| license fee shall be $18.50.
For veterans and residents age | 11 |
| 65 or older, the fee is one-half of the fee charged for a
| 12 |
| sportsmen's combination license. Veterans must provide, to | 13 |
| the Department at the Department's office in Springfield, | 14 |
| verification of their service. The Department shall | 15 |
| establish what constitutes suitable verification of | 16 |
| service for the purpose of issuing resident veterans | 17 |
| sportsmen's
combination licenses at a reduced fee.
| 18 |
| (d) For 24 hours of fishing
by sport fishing devices
as | 19 |
| defined in Section 10-95 or by spearing devices as defined | 20 |
| in Section
10-110 the fee is $5. This license exempts the | 21 |
| licensee from the
requirement for a salmon or inland trout | 22 |
| stamp. The licenses provided for
by this subsection
are not | 23 |
| required for residents of the State of Illinois who have | 24 |
| obtained the
license provided for in subsection (a) of this | 25 |
| Section.
| 26 |
| (e) All residents before using any commercial mussel |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 6 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| device shall
obtain a commercial mussel license, the fee | 2 |
| for which shall be $50.
| 3 |
| (f) Residents of this State, upon establishing | 4 |
| residency as required
by the Department, may obtain a | 5 |
| lifetime hunting or fishing license or
lifetime | 6 |
| sportsmen's combination license which shall entitle the | 7 |
| holder to
the same non-commercial fishing privileges as | 8 |
| residents holding a license
as described in paragraph (a) | 9 |
| of this Section and to the same hunting
privileges as | 10 |
| residents holding a license to hunt all species as | 11 |
| described
in Section 3.1 of the Wildlife Code. No lifetime | 12 |
| sportsmen's combination
license shall be issued to or | 13 |
| retained by any individual
who would be ineligible for | 14 |
| either the fishing or hunting license
separately, either | 15 |
| upon issuance, or in any year a violation would
subject an | 16 |
| individual to have either or both fishing or hunting | 17 |
| privileges
rescinded. The lifetime hunting and fishing | 18 |
| license fees shall be as follows:
| 19 |
| (1) Lifetime fishing: 30 x the current fishing | 20 |
| license fee.
| 21 |
| (2) Lifetime hunting: 30 x the current hunting | 22 |
| license fee.
| 23 |
| (3) Lifetime sportsmen's combination license: 30 x | 24 |
| the current
sportsmen's combination license fee.
| 25 |
| Lifetime licenses shall not be refundable. A $10 fee shall | 26 |
| be charged
for reissuing any lifetime license. The Department |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 7 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| may establish rules and
regulations for the issuance and use of | 2 |
| lifetime licenses and may suspend
or revoke any lifetime | 3 |
| license issued under this Section for violations of
those rules | 4 |
| or regulations or other provisions under this Code or the
| 5 |
| Wildlife Code. Individuals under 16 years of age who possess a | 6 |
| lifetime
hunting or sportsmen's combination license shall have | 7 |
| in their possession,
while in the field, a certificate of | 8 |
| competency as required under Section
3.2 of the Wildlife Code. | 9 |
| Any lifetime license issued under this Section
shall not exempt | 10 |
| individuals from obtaining additional stamps or permits
| 11 |
| required under the provisions of this Code or the Wildlife | 12 |
| Code.
Individuals required to purchase additional stamps shall | 13 |
| sign the stamps
and have them in their possession while fishing | 14 |
| or hunting with a lifetime
license. All fees received from the | 15 |
| issuance
of lifetime licenses shall be deposited in the Fish | 16 |
| and Wildlife Endowment
Fund.
| 17 |
| Except for licenses issued under subsection (e) of this | 18 |
| Section, all
licenses provided for in this Section shall expire | 19 |
| on March 31 of
each year, except that the license provided for | 20 |
| in subsection (d) of
this Section shall expire 24 hours after | 21 |
| the effective date and time listed
on the face of the license.
| 22 |
| All individuals required to have and failing to have the | 23 |
| license provided
for in subsection (a) or (d) of this Section | 24 |
| shall be fined according to the
provisions of Section 20-35 of | 25 |
| this Code.
| 26 |
| All individuals required to have and failing to have the |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 8 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| licenses
provided for in subsections (b) and (e) of this | 2 |
| Section shall be guilty of a
Class B misdemeanor.

| Sec. 3.2. Hunting license; application; instruction. | 9 |
| Before the
Department or any county, city, village, township, | 10 |
| incorporated town clerk
or his duly designated agent or any | 11 |
| other person authorized or designated
by the Department to | 12 |
| issue hunting licenses shall issue a hunting license
to any | 13 |
| person, the person shall file his application with the | 14 |
| Department or
other party authorized to issue licenses on a | 15 |
| form provided by the
Department and further give definite proof | 16 |
| of identity and place of legal
residence. Each clerk | 17 |
| designating agents to issue licenses and stamps
shall furnish | 18 |
| the Department, within 10 days following the appointment, the
| 19 |
| names and mailing addresses of the agents. Each clerk or his | 20 |
| duly
designated agent shall be authorized to sell licenses and | 21 |
| stamps only
within the territorial area for which he was | 22 |
| elected or appointed. No duly
designated agent is authorized to | 23 |
| furnish licenses or stamps for
issuance by any other business | 24 |
| establishment. Each
application shall be executed and sworn to |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 9 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| and shall set forth the name
and description of the applicant | 2 |
| and place of residence.
| 3 |
| No hunting license shall be issued to any person born on or | 4 |
| after January
1,
1980
unless he presents the person authorized | 5 |
| to issue the license
evidence that he has held a hunting | 6 |
| license issued by the State of Illinois
or another state in a | 7 |
| prior year, or a certificate of competency as
provided in this | 8 |
| Section. Persons under 16 years of age may be issued a
Lifetime | 9 |
| Hunting or Sportsmen's Combination License as provided under | 10 |
| Section
20-45 of the Fish and Aquatic Life Code but shall not | 11 |
| be entitled to hunt
unless they have a certificate of | 12 |
| competency as provided in this Section and
they shall have the | 13 |
| certificate in their possession while hunting.
| 14 |
| The Department of Natural Resources shall authorize
| 15 |
| personnel of the
Department or certified volunteer instructors | 16 |
| to conduct courses, of not
less than 10 hours in length, in | 17 |
| firearms and hunter safety, which may include
training in bow | 18 |
| and arrow safety, at regularly specified intervals throughout
| 19 |
| the State. Persons successfully completing the course shall | 20 |
| receive a
certificate of competency. The Department of Natural | 21 |
| Resources may further
cooperate with any reputable association | 22 |
| or organization in establishing
courses if the organization has | 23 |
| as one of its objectives the promotion of
safety in the | 24 |
| handling of firearms or bow and arrow.
| 25 |
| The Department of Natural Resources shall designate any
| 26 |
| person found by it
to be competent to give instruction in the |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 10 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| handling of firearms, hunter
safety, and bow and arrow. The | 2 |
| persons so appointed shall give the
course of instruction and | 3 |
| upon the successful completion shall
issue to the person | 4 |
| instructed a certificate of competency in the safe
handling of | 5 |
| firearms, hunter safety, and bow and arrow. No charge shall
be | 6 |
| made for any course of instruction except for materials or | 7 |
| ammunition
consumed. The Department of Natural Resources shall
| 8 |
| furnish information on
the requirements of hunter safety | 9 |
| education programs to be distributed
free of charge to | 10 |
| applicants for hunting licenses by the persons
appointed and | 11 |
| authorized to issue licenses. Funds for the conducting of
| 12 |
| firearms and hunter safety courses shall be taken from the fee | 13 |
| charged
for the Firearm Owners Identification Card.
| 14 |
| The fee for a hunting license to hunt all species for a | 15 |
| resident of
Illinois is $7. For resident veterans and residents | 16 |
| age 65 or older, the fee is one-half of the
fee charged for a | 17 |
| hunting license to hunt all species for a resident of
Illinois. | 18 |
| Veterans must provide, to the Department at the Department's | 19 |
| office in Springfield, verification of their service. The | 20 |
| Department shall establish what constitutes suitable | 21 |
| verification of service for the purpose of issuing resident | 22 |
| veterans hunting
licenses at a reduced fee. Nonresidents shall | 23 |
| be charged $50 for a hunting license.
| 24 |
| Nonresidents may be issued a nonresident hunting license | 25 |
| for a
period not to exceed 10 consecutive days' hunting in the | 26 |
| State and shall
be charged a fee of $28.
|
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 11 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| A special nonresident hunting license authorizing a | 2 |
| nonresident to
take game birds by hunting on a game breeding | 3 |
| and hunting preserve
area only, established under Section 3.27, | 4 |
| shall be issued upon proper
application being made and payment | 5 |
| of a fee equal to that for a resident
hunting license. The | 6 |
| expiration date of this license shall be on the same
date each | 7 |
| year that game breeding and hunting preserve
area licenses | 8 |
| expire.
| 9 |
| Each applicant for a State Migratory Waterfowl Stamp, | 10 |
| regardless of
his residence or other condition, shall pay a fee | 11 |
| of $10 and
shall receive a stamp. Except as provided under
| 12 |
| Section 20-45 of the Fish and Aquatic Life Code,
the stamp | 13 |
| shall be signed by the person or affixed to his license
or | 14 |
| permit in a space designated by the Department for that | 15 |
| purpose.
| 16 |
| Each applicant for a State Habitat Stamp, regardless of his | 17 |
| residence
or other condition, shall pay a fee of $5 and shall | 18 |
| receive a
stamp. Except as provided under Section 20-45 of the | 19 |
| Fish and Aquatic Life
Code, the stamp shall be signed by the | 20 |
| person or affixed to his license or
permit in a space | 21 |
| designated by the Department for that purpose.
| 22 |
| Nothing in this Section shall be construed as to require | 23 |
| the purchase
of more than one State Habitat Stamp by any person | 24 |
| in any one license year.
| 25 |
| The Department shall furnish the holders of hunting | 26 |
| licenses and stamps
with an insignia as evidence of possession |
|
|
|
09600HB0998ham001 |
- 12 - |
LRB096 03070 JDS 24158 a |
|
| 1 |
| of license, or license and
stamp, as the Department may | 2 |
| consider advisable. The insignia shall be
exhibited and used as | 3 |
| the Department may order.
| 4 |
| All other hunting licenses and all State stamps shall | 5 |
| expire upon
March 31 of each year.
| 6 |
| Every person holding any license, permit, or stamp issued | 7 |
| under the
provisions of this Act shall have it in his | 8 |
| possession for immediate
presentation for inspection to the | 9 |
| officers and authorized employees of
the Department, any | 10 |
| sheriff, deputy sheriff, or any other peace officer making
a | 11 |
| demand for it. This provision shall not apply to Department | 12 |
| owned or
managed sites where it is required that all hunters | 13 |
| deposit their license,
permit, or Firearm Owner's | 14 |
| Identification Card at the check station upon
entering the | 15 |
| hunting areas.
